我的 Flex 3 应用程序中的滑块拇指通常可以正常工作,但它们似乎对鼠标按下应该是 thumbPress 事件不敏感。
事实证明,当鼠标从拇指边缘移向中心时,会触发 mouseOut 事件。拇指仅在处于“over”状态时才对 mouseDown 事件敏感。
我看到了相同的行为: -- 显示默认拇指而不是我的自定义类 -- 使用 hitArea 精灵(我尝试了一个子 TextInput,其大小可以用 alpha 0 覆盖拇指)。
任何人都可以建议修复或解决方法吗?我可以识别错误的鼠标移出事件,但不知道如何补偿,例如,通过重新建立“结束”状态,或者可能通过鼠标的编程控制。
谢谢,彼得